Output 3c24a721a9603c9411f46d5e8a8e2b2ff4c6d5eaf4bfe76f4010b525eaa67b4c:20

value
519914
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6d1275a7cc61b72793bf672d9446ad508df954fe OP_EQUAL
address
3Bdjh3kLhMWB8voEoy8tPf98mZn9M5KB6R
transaction
3c24a721a9603c9411f46d5e8a8e2b2ff4c6d5eaf4bfe76f4010b525eaa67b4c
spent
true